263 (Lansoprazole Delayed-Release 30 mg)
Pill with imprint 263 is Black / Pink, Capsule-shape and has been identified as Lansoprazole Delayed-Release 30 mg. It is supplied by Ascend Laboratories LLC.
Lansoprazole is used in the treatment of barrett's esophagus; duodenal ulcer; duodenal ulcer prophylaxis; gerd; erosive esophagitis and belongs to the drug class proton pump inhibitors. There is no proven risk in humans during pregnancy. Lansoprazole 30 mg is not a controlled substance under the Controlled Substances Act (CSA).
